Manninen comeback possible next season

One of the most successful Nordic Combined athlete of all times, Finn Hannu Manninen, might be seen at the competition arenas in the next season. Manninen has activated his FIS-code and shortened his qualifying period to three months in preparation for a possible comeback. During his past career Manninen achieved 48 victories in FIS Nordic Combined World Cup, a number which still has not been reached ever since. 

After participating in Finnish National Championships in last spring, Manninen felt the urge to get back into the Nordic Combined competition mode. ”All started in Taivalkoski. After the competition I thought that I could maybe compete more again. So that’s were the idea of a comback came to my mind”, Manninen was quoted by the Finnish Ski Association.

During the summer, Manninen has worked on the formalities to return to competing but the big decision whether he will make a full comeback as an athlete has not been taken yet. "I have activated my FIS-code and done all the official things to get back to next season”, Manninen explains. ”But it has been five years since I ended my career. During these five years I have been at home, taking care of my family and started my profession as a pilot. I do not want to give up those things. I will train and compete beside my family time and my profession as a pilot. That is the time I can use for training and competing. I want to try and see which level I can achieve with this combination.”

The 38-year-old has trained triathlon for the past three years and competed in his first Ironman race this summer. His basic physical level is excellent and the next steps will now be focussing on specific qualities for Nordic Combined. ”More cross-country training during the fall, speed and strength and of course climbing up on the ski jumping hill”, Manninen reported about his course of action. 

When asked about the Lahti2017 FIS Nordic World Ski Championships and thoughts around the big highlight of next winter, Manninen does not want to set any goals. ”I haven’t set any specific goals for the next winter. But of course, I havethe idea in my mind that maybe I could compete in Lahti in front of my home audience. But like I said I do not have any specific goal for the next season, I just would like to train as well as I can and we will see on which level I can get”, Manninen concluded.

The head coach of the Nordic Combined Team Finland, Petter Kukkonen, is pleased about Manninen’s thoughts and promises the full support of the national team, if Manninen will achieve the international level in training. ”We have built up our own training system and timeline with our young team. We will continue to work with that. But of course Hannu is welcomed to the team and will get the full support from us. This kind of an athlete will bring positive things to the team in any way”, commented Kukkonen.
